Kulgam Police Strike at Drug Traffickers' Financial Roots

In a bold move to combat the escalating drug crisis in Jammu and Kashmir, the Kulgam Police have taken decisive action against a prominent drug dealer, Cheki Badwani, by seizing his property under the Prevention of Illicit Traffic in Narcotic Drugs and Psychotropic Substances (PIT NDPS) Act. This recent development highlights a strategic shift in the ongoing war on drugs, targeting not only the individuals involved but also the financial gains they derive from their illicit trade.

Badwani, a resident of Kurigam in Qazigund tehsil, has been identified as a repeat offender with multiple drug trafficking cases to his name. The police investigation revealed that he had amassed a residential property worth approximately Rs 25 lakh, funded through the narcotics trade. This crucial piece of information led to the attachment of his house, located under Survey No. 797 min, under Section 68-F of the NDPS Act, which authorizes the seizure of assets linked to drug trafficking.

This action is part of a comprehensive strategy by the Kulgam Police to disrupt drug networks and their financial foundations. Senior Superintendent of Police (SSP) Kulgam, Sahil Sarangal, emphasized the importance of this approach, stating that they aim to dismantle the entire drug trafficking ecosystem, including the financial infrastructure that sustains it. By targeting the financial gains, the police are sending a strong message to drug traffickers while also working towards protecting the region's youth and society from the scourge of drugs.
